The ASDSP Revised (ASKSP-R) as a Measure of ASD Knowledge for Professional Populations
McClain, Maryellen Brunson; Harris, Bryn; Haverkamp, Cassity R.; Golson, Megan E.; Schwartz, Sarah E.
Journal of Autism and Developmental Disorders, v50 n3 p998-1006 Mar 2020
It is important for all professionals who work with individuals who have ASD to have sufficient knowledge of the disorder. The development of ASD knowledge may occur during preservice training and/or through professional development. Currently, there is no "gold standard" measure of ASD knowledge. A study focusing on the development of a reliable and valid measure of ASD knowledge for practitioners and preservice professionals is warranted. To address this need, the current study provides preliminary information on the development and preliminary validation of the Autism Spectrum Knowledge Scale Professional Version-Revised (ASKSP-R) with a sample of school-based professionals (N = 427). Results suggest the ASKSP-R is a univariate measure with good reliability. Implications and suggestions for future research are discussed.
